Roasted Red Pepper Pasta

A creamy and flavorful pasta dish featuring roasted red peppers and garlic, perfect for cozy dinners.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 8 oz pasta (penne or spaghetti)
  • 2 red bell peppers
  • 2 cloves garlic
  • 1/2 cup heavy cream
  • 1/4 c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Fresh basil for garnish

Instructions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Prepare the red bell peppers and garlic for roasting by cutting the peppers in half, removing the seeds, and placing them on a baking sheet with the garlic cloves. Drizzle with olive oil.
  3. Roast in the oven for 20-25 minutes until soft and charred.
  4. Cool slightly, then peel the skin off the peppers and remove the garlic from its skin.
  5. Blend the roasted peppers, garlic, heavy cream, salt, and pepper until smooth.
  6. Cook the pasta according to package instructions until al dente. Drain.
  7. Combine the sauce with the cooked pasta and stir. Mix in the Parmesan cheese. Serve hot with fresh basil.

Notes

For added flavor, experiment with red pepper flakes or substitute heavy cream with coconut cream for a vegan option.
